The materials used for this space include white washed brushed oak, taj mahal granite, custom shaker style cabinets, original pine ceiling, slate backsplash, slate & metal mosiac at the island, a custom cast concrete sink, and a Wolf range. |
While the flow of the kitchen worked for the family, the focus was on updating the look and feel. The old cabinets were replaced with new shaker-style custom cabinets painted in a soothing grey, to compliment the new white-washed, brushed oak floor. Taj Mahal granite counter tops replaced the old dark ones. The refrigerator was replaced with a wider 48” Sub-Zero. The built-in pantry in the kitchen was replaced, with pull-out shelving specific to the family’s food storage needs. A 48” dual fuel Wolf range replaced the outdated cooktop and oven. The tones of the new slate backsplash and slate and metal mosaic on the face of the island created cohesion between the pine hues of the remaining original ceiling and the new white-washed floor. Task and under bar lighting also brightened the space. The kitchen is finished out with a unique concrete apron sink. Capitalizing on the natural light from the existing skylight and glass doors, the upgraded finishes in the kitchen and living area brightened the space and gave it an up-to-date feel. |
